Output 0ebaeea637537b2e75eb003b59ad9f07b2b4d685200ef11b6d9e4189171d3a86:0

value
6669904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16b21fe0066057f58a96f1a3dd6fc030767fc223 OP_EQUALVERIFY OP_CHECKSIG
address
1351FXeLh63pt4CybFdns6mfwv568UJFwo
transaction
0ebaeea637537b2e75eb003b59ad9f07b2b4d685200ef11b6d9e4189171d3a86
confirmations
159935
spent
true